Select Brand:

Show All


£18.99

Dispatch on next business day

£35.28

Dispatch on next business day

£35.27

Dispatch on next business day

£7.06

Dispatch on next business day

£3.22

Dispatch on next business day

£2.69

Dispatch on next business day

£7.12

Dispatch on next business day

£2.42

Dispatch on next business day

£44.10

Dispatch on next business day

£28.08

Dispatch on next business day